I am broadly interested in behavioural, population and community ecology, including management applications and methodological aspects. My work is not system specific but question-driven and as such I work on contrasting study systems (invertebrates, vertebrates, and plants), using experimental, statistical, and simulation modelling approaches.

I obtained a M.Sc. in Biology at the U. of Pisa (Italy) and a PhD in Zoology at Cambridge University (UK), followed by postdoctoral research in Canada (U. of Guelph) and France (CNRS & INRA).

Before doing science I obtained a B. Mus. (music performance - French horn) and worked for over 10 years as a professional musician.
